Wilder wrote of her stories, “As you read my stories of long ago I hope ...Many people were surprised by the coziness of dugouts and sod houses. They were cool in the summer, warm in the winter and good shelter from the wild prairie weather. The fact that they were basically made of dirt made them virtually fireproof. Turning a Soddie into a Home. Most sod houses were about 16 feet by 20 feet and had only one room. Claxton October ...The first Prairie houses were usually plaster with wood trim or sided with horizontal board and batten. Later Prairie homes used concrete block. Prairie homes can have many shapes: square, L-shaped, T-shaped, Y-shaped, and even pinwheel-shaped. She went on ...Mary Amelia Ingalls (1865-1928) Mary was the fair-haired child of the Ingalls family. As the oldest sister, she was studious and enjoyed music and crafts. Her independence and future were sharply curtailed when she lost her sight at age 14.
